  • Certificate of limited partnership: means the certificate, and the certificate as amended or restated, referred to in section 201. See Michigan Laws 449.1101

  • domestic limited partnership: means a partnership formed by 2 or more persons under the laws of this state and having 1 or more general partners and 1 or more limited partners. See Michigan Laws 449.1101

  • Foreign limited partnership: means a partnership formed under the laws of any state other than this state and having as partners 1 or more general partners and 1 or more limited partners. See Michigan Laws 449.1101
  • General partner: means a person who has been admitted to a limited partnership as a general partner in accordance with the partnership agreement and named in the certificate of limited partnership as a general partner. See Michigan Laws 449.1101

  • Limited partner: means a person who has been admitted to a limited partnership as a limited partner in accordance with the partnership agreement and named in the certificate of limited partnership as a limited partner. See Michigan Laws 449.1101

  • Partner: means a limited or general partner. See Michigan Laws 449.1101
  • Partnership: A voluntary contract between two or more persons to pool some or all of their assets into a business, with the agreement that there will be a proportional sharing of profits and losses.
  • Partnership agreement: means any valid agreement, written or oral, of the partners as to the affairs of a limited partnership and the conduct of its business. See Michigan Laws 449.1101
  • Person: means a natural person, partnership, domestic or foreign limited partnership, trust, estate, association, or corporation, or any other legal entity. See Michigan Laws 449.1101
